The location was superb. Situated near the "unofficial" entry called either P3 or the "Auxiliary Flora Entrance". It's unofficial because the website doesn't list P3 but in any case Etno Garden Apartments is about a 5 min walk to this entry. No tickets are sold here. Just a hut that is manned starting at 7am to check your tickets. You will need to buy them online (recommended) or go to Entrance 1 or 2 and buy them there. Having them in advance though is key then you can just walk from Etno to get into the park. No need to deal with driving/parking. Last photo of map, I've circled P3 entry near Etno in red. Once through the checkpoint you walk down to the boat landing where you can catch one of the ferries to go to other parts of the park. I'd recommend uploading the Plitvice Mobile app (green background with a bear outlined in white) as it lays out different walking programs as well as info about the park and a good map. It's also easy to walk from Etno to the trails that are outside of the park but run along the top ridge. They offer great views during an early morning or evening walk. 1. Location: - If you go by FlixBus, it really stops at the Mukinje station (the last stop), which is 500m away from the hotel, so basically you can just walk there. But be really careful cuz there‘s no sidewalks along the main road. - The hotel is closer to entrance 2, but by walking it took 35 mins and there is no Uber to call. However, the staff could drive you there for 10€. 2. The staff at the reception is very nice and reachable on the phone. A unique park with a series of interconnecting lakes and...

A unique park with a series of interconnecting lakes and numerous waterfalls. It is an incredibly beautiful place. There are walkways between the lakes, sometimes of wood (over water) and sometimes of dirt and stone. The wood walkways are not wide and if crowded it can be difficult to pass. But the walkways allow the visitor to experience the beauty and uniqueness of the waterfalls and lakes. Our hike, which included stopping for photos, lasted 2 hours, and we selected a short trail. We could easily have spent a full day at the Park. There were four of us and we agreed that we had never seen a place like Plitvice.
